    Venice Pizza is a relatively new take-away restaurant in an area with an abundance of established…read moretake-away places. Its therefore got to be something special if its going to be a success, and whilst Venice Pizza is not at all bad, it doesn't have what it takes to usurp the superb take-aways of Fallowfield. The speciality is, well, Pizza. For me the best is the margarita because the toppings are not as good here as elsewhere, whereas the bases, cheese and tomato can compete. Also, its incredibly cheap, at £2.50 for a fat off pizza.

    Rather than some streetwise sixth member of The Spice Girls, Urban Spice is a resolutely average…read moretakeaway on Hathersage Road. They offer all the usual options - burgers, fried chicken, kebabs and pizzas but whether due to a lack of real competition or just some sort of general apathy don't bother to do any of these very well. The kebabs are fine but lacking in kick and texturally a bit leathery and the pizzas end up so thick with toppings that the vegetarian special ended up looking a bit like a quiche (which, when I finished the final couple of slices the morning after, is almost exactly what it tasted like. This place should, by rights, be very busy - Victoria Hall is around the corner and there are plenty of students living on Hathersage Road - but despite some pretty decent lunchtime offers Urban Spice always seems empty. Take that as a sign and get some Chinese or Fish and Chips from West Lake next door or make the walk up to curry mile for a kebab.
